NumPy的sin()函数:计算正弦函数的功能及使用方法

分类:知识百科 日期: 点击:0

NumPy的sin()函数是一个用于计算正弦函数的函数,它是NumPy库中的一个核心函数,可以用来计算数组中每个元素的正弦值。

使用方法

NumPy的sin()函数的使用方法非常简单,只需要在NumPy库中导入sin()函数,把要计算正弦值的数组作为参数传入函数中即可,如下所示:

import numpy as np
arr = np.array([1,2,3,4,5])
sin_arr = np.sin(arr)
print(sin_arr)

上面的代码中,我们创建了一个名为arr的数组,数组中包含了5个元素,将该数组作为参数传入sin()函数中,调用print()函数将结果输出,结果如下:

[ 0.84147098  0.90929743  0.14112001 -0.7568025  -0.95892427]

从上面的结果可以看出,NumPy的sin()函数可以非常方便地计算数组中每个元素的正弦值。

NumPy的sin()函数还支持对复数的计算,可以使用如下代码计算复数的正弦值:

import numpy as np
arr = np.array([1+2j,3+4j,5+6j])
sin_arr = np.sin(arr)
print(sin_arr)

上面的代码中,我们创建了一个名为arr的复数数组,将该数组作为参数传入sin()函数中,调用print()函数将结果输出,结果如下:

[ 1.29845758-1.95734122j -4.72409852-2.42989899j -7.72333661-1.75678059j]

从上面的结果可以看出,NumPy的sin()函数可以非常方便地计算复数的正弦值。

NumPy的sin()函数是一个非常实用的函数,可以用来计算数组和复数的正弦值,使用方法也非常简单,只需要在NumPy库中导入sin()函数,把要计算正弦值的数组或复数作为参数传入函数中即可。

标签:

版权声明

1. 本站所有素材,仅限学习交流,仅展示部分内容,如需查看完整内容,请下载原文件。
2. 会员在本站下载的所有素材,只拥有使用权,著作权归原作者所有。
3. 所有素材,未经合法授权,请勿用于商业用途,会员不得以任何形式发布、传播、复制、转售该素材,否则一律封号处理。
4. 如果素材损害你的权益请联系客服QQ:77594475 处理。